/*
 * This defines a structure for a ring buffer.
 *
 * The circular buffer has two parts:
 *(((
 *	full:	[consume, supply)
 *	empty:	[supply, consume)
 *]]]
 *
 */
typedef struct {
    char	*consume,	/* where data comes out of */
    		*supply,	/* where data comes in to */
		*bottom,	/* lowest address in buffer */
		*top,		/* highest address+1 in buffer */
		*mark;		/* marker (user defined) */
    int		size;		/* size in bytes of buffer */
    u_long	consumetime,	/* help us keep straight full, empty, etc. */
		supplytime;
} Ring;
